How do I unhide a predecessor column in MS Project?

Unlike Excel, Project doesn’t have an Unhide command—to unhide a column, you just need to insert it again….Reinsert a column to unhide it

  1. Right-click the header of the column to the right of where you want to insert the hidden column.
  2. Choose Insert Column.
  3. Pick the column you want show again.

How do you hide and unhide rows and columns in MS Excel?

Hide or show rows or columns

  1. Select one or more columns, and then press Ctrl to select additional columns that aren’t adjacent.
  2. Right-click the selected columns, and then select Hide.

Why can’t I unhide columns in Excel?

If you don’t see the first column (column A) or row (row 1) in your worksheet, it might be hidden. To unhide row 1, right-click the row 2 header or label and pick Unhide Rows. Tip: If you don’t see Unhide Columns or Unhide Rows, make sure you’re right-clicking inside the column or row label.

How do I unhide all columns and rows in Excel?

To unhide all rows and columns, select the whole sheet as explained above, and then press Ctrl + Shift + 9 to show hidden rows and Ctrl + Shift + 0 to show hidden columns.

Can you hide tasks in MS Project?

Go to the Project menu and click on Autofilter option. Click on the autofilter arrow next to the \% complete column heading and uncheck 100\% value. All the completed tasks will be hidden and only the tasks that are in progress will be displayed.

How do I delete a column in project?

Click the first cell in the column, scroll to the last row in the table, press and hold Shift, click the last cell in the column, and then press Delete. Poof, your data is gone.
